Glen Forrest is a suburb within the Shire of Mundaring, south of John Forrest National Park, west of Mahogany Creek, east of Darlington, and north of the Helena River. Its northern boundary is determined by the Great Eastern Highway.

The major extractive industries were early forestry, and the Stathams brickworks which had its own siding, just east of the railway yard. (Source: Wiki)
